A 3-pound chuck roast is a hearty, affordable piece of meat that can be cooked in a variety of ways. This article will teach you how to cook a 3-pound chuck roast in the oven, on the stovetop, or in a slow cooker.
Oven Method:
Pre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it.
In a small bowl, combine 1 cup of beef broth, 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ce, and 1 teaspoon of garlic powder.
Rub the beef roast with the beef broth mixture, then place it in a roasting pan.
Roast the beef for 3-4 hours, or until it is cooked through.
Stovetop Method:
In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il over medium-high heat.
Add the beef roast and cook for 4-5 minutes per side, or until it is browned all over.
Add 1 cup of beef broth, 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ce, and 1 teaspoon of garlic powder to the pot.
Simmer the beef roast for 2-3 hours, or until it is cooked through.
Slow Cooker Method:
In a slow cooker, combine the beef roast, 1 cup of beef broth, 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ce, and 1 teaspoon of garlic powder.
Cook the beef roast on low for 6-8 hours, or until it is cooked through.

How do you cook a chuck roast without drying it out?
There are a few key things to keep in mind when cooking a chuck roast without drying it out. First, make sure to use a low and slow cooking method. This will help ensure that the roast cooks evenly and doesn’t dry out. Second, be sure to use a moist cooking method. This could mean using a slow cooker, braising the roast in broth or gravy, or even cooking it in the oven in a covered dish. Finally, be sure to let the roast r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ing into it. This will give the roast a chance to reabsorb its juices, which will help keep it moist.
